Kite ABCD represents a softball field that is being built.

Kite A B C D with diagonals is shown. The distance from point B to the intersection is 18 meters and the distance from point D to the intersection is 32 meters.

If AC = 48 meters, what is the perimeter of the field?

40 meters
70 meters
140 meters
218 meters

In a kite the diagonals are perpendicular and one diagonal bisects the other. Since BI ≠ DI, AC is the one being bisected, so AO = CO = 48/2 = 24. With OB = 18 and OD = 32, use right triangles:

AB = sqrt(AO^2 + OB^2) = sqrt(24^2 + 18^2) = sqrt(576+324) = 30
AD = sqrt(AO^2 + OD^2) = sqrt(24^2 + 32^2) = sqrt(576+1024) = 40

The other two sides equal those, so perimeter = 2(30+40) = 140 meters.

Answer: 140 meters.
